Research on the Implementation of SM4 National Security Algorithm
Abstract
SM4 packet cipher algorithm is a symmetric packet cipher designed by China, which provides secure and complete data encryption for many information systems. There is not much work on the software optimization of SM4 algorithm implementation. In this paper, we propose a general software optimization method for implementing symmetric grouping cryptographic algorithms, which can be used for fast implementation of all symmetric encryption algorithms. The method is generalized to the fast software implementation of all symmetric encryption algorithms.
Keywords
SM4; Algorithm; Encryption; Key
Full Text:
PDFReferences
[1] Chao, P.E.I. A Method of masking SM4 and analysis against DPA attacks. J. Cryptol. Res. 2016, 3, 79–90.
[2] Di, W.; Wu, L.; Zhang, X. Key-leakage hardware Trojan with super concealment based on the fault injection for block cipher of SM4. Electron. Lett. 2018, 54, 810–812.
DOI: http://dx.doi.org/10.18686/ahe.v7i24.10078
Refbacks
- There are currently no refbacks.